Security Indicator

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2002 Oldsmobile Bravada, 2002 GMC Envoy XL, 2002 GMC Envoy, and 2002 Chevrolet TrailBlazer.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

The instrument panel cluster (IPC) illuminates the SECURITY indicator as determined by the vehicle theft deterrent (VTD) system. The IPC receives a message via the serial data circuit from the theft deterrent control module requesting illumination. The VTD system requests the IPC to illuminate the indicator only when the ignition is ON. The VTD system uses the indicator as a malfunction indicator.
